ABSTRACT:
A putter type golf club head formed of a club head body having a ball striking face and an upper surface, a shaft connecting socket and a dual triangular hosel connected between the socket and the upper surface of the club head body formed of a first triangular member positioned in a plane parallel to the ball striking face and a second triangular member positioned in a plane perpendicular to the ball striking face.
